May 2025 - Apr 2026Nine Mile Ride area has the 24th lowest crime rate of 103 local areas in Barkham & Arborfield , and the 101st lowest crime rate of 523 local areas in Wokingham .
This postcode forms a relatively safe pocket compared with the surrounding streets. Neighbouring areas record much higher crime levels, even though this postcode itself remains comparatively low-crime.
The overall crime rate in the area around Nine Mile Ride (RG40 4JB) in the last 12 months was 14.1 per 1,000 residents and was 75.5% lower than the Barkham & Arborfield average (57.5 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Anti-social behaviour with 2 offences recorded. The least common crime was Public order with 1 case , up 100.0% compared to 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Public order 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Violence and sexual offences ( -83.3%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 2 (≈ 4.7 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were falling ( -66.7%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-40.0%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Nine Mile Ride (RG40 4JB), the highest concentration of overall crime is near Parking Area, where police recorded 73 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near Firs Close (14 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
